 #rec968111956 .t786 .t786__container_clgap-40px .t786__col,
 #rec970497971 .t786 .t786__container_clgap-40px .t786__col,
 #rec1061486431 .t786 .t786__container_clgap-40px .t786__col,
 #rec1061481866, .t786 .t786__container_clgap-40px .t786__col,
 #rec1061486266 .t786 .t786__container_clgap-40px .t786__col,
 #rec1061491326 .t786 .t786__container_clgap-40px .t786__col { /* Стиль для блока ST315N | Проекты */
    padding: 20px 20px;
    border-width: 0.5px;
    border-style: solid;
    border-color: #c5c5c5;
}

 .t786 .t-container_100.t786__container_clgap-40px {
    padding: 0px 0px;
}


.t758 .t-col {
    margin-left: 0px; /*Убираем лишний отступ у хлебных крошек слева*/
}

.t786 .t-store__card__mark {
    font-weight: 500; /*Стиль отметки на изображении в карточке товара*/
    font-size: 12px;
    font-family: 'Fomular',Arial,sans-serif;
    display: table-cell;
    width: auto;
    height: 22px;
    text-align: center;
    vertical-align: middle;
    border-radius: 4px;
    background-color: #ffefef;
    color: #222121;
    box-sizing: border-box;
    padding: 0 8px;
}

.t951 .t-store__card__mark {
    font-weight: 500; /*Стиль отметки на изображении в карточке товара*/
    font-size: 12px;
    font-family: 'Fomular',Arial,sans-serif;
    display: table-cell;
    width: auto;
    height: 22px;
    text-align: center;
    vertical-align: middle;
    border-radius: 4px;
    background-color: #ffefef;
    color: #222121;
    box-sizing: border-box;
    padding: 0 8px;
}

    .t762 .js-product-controls-wrapper {
        display: flex; /*Стиль кнопок в карточке товара*/
        flex-wrap: wrap;
        margin-top: 40px;
        margin-bottom: 34px;
    }
    
    .t762 .t-product__option {
    margin-right: 40px;
    margin-top: 0px;
    margin-bottom: 14px;
    width: max-content;
    }

    
@media screen and (max-width: 640px){

.t762__container_indent .t762__info {
        padding: 0px 0; /*Отступ о описания товара сверху - мобильная версия*/
}

.t762 .t762__title {
    padding-top: 10px;
    }

 .t786 .t-container_100.t786__container_clgap-40px {
    padding: 0px 0px;
}

.t758 .t-col {
    margin-top: 50px; /*Отступы у хлебных крошек сверху и снизу в мобайле*/
    margin-bottom: 4px;
}

.t-rec.t-rec_pt_75.t-rec_pt-res-480_15.t-rec_pb_15.t-rec_pb-res-480_0 {
    border-top-style: solid; /*Стиль хлебных крошек | обводка*/
    border-top-width: 1px;
    border-top-color: #c5c5c5;
}

.t951 .t-store__grid-cont .t-store__stretch-col {
        margin-bottom: 30px; /*Вертикальные отступы у карточек в мобильной версии | Блок ST320N*/
    }
    
.t762__container_indent .t762__info {
        padding: 0px 0; /*Отступ о описания товара сверху - мобильная версия*/
}
    .t762 .t762__title {
    padding-top: 10px;
    }    
}

@media screen and (min-width: 640px){

.t758 .t-container {
    margin-left: 40px; /*Хлебные крошки во всю ширину*/
}
}